In this activity create an example of a stained glass that has a practical use.
Materials
Procedure
1. Choose a design for your “stained glass”bottle candle holder. It should be relevant with the
medieval themes and symbolisms.
Design samples for stained glass, you may also use the themes, motifs and patterns that
promotes your region.
2. Trace your design outside the bottle using the permanent black marker. Your outline should be
bold and thick
3. Color your design using acrylic paint.
4. After coloring, re- outlines your design with black marker to make the outline precise and
visible.
5. After coloring and re-outlining your design, apply a glaze composed of white glue diluted in
water.
6. Place the tee light candle inside the bottle and light so you can see the stained glass effect
